嵌入式开发环境构建_第1页
嵌入式开发环境构建_第2页
嵌入式开发环境构建_第3页
嵌入式开发环境构建_第4页
嵌入式开发环境构建_第5页
已阅读5页,还剩137页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

ARM9教学研讨

专题(四)

嵌入式开发环境构建

AnEmbeddedLinuxTech.Providerin

开发环境构建

嵌入式开发环境组成;

最小构成;建议构成;典型构成;

系统安装及服务配置;

工作模式;

22:07:57 2

AnEmbeddedLinuxTech.Providerin

基本环境组成

硬件方面;一台计算机;普通pc机;

软件方面;

一套嵌入式系统 套件;

linux套件;

22:07:57 3

AnEmbeddedLinuxTech.Providerin

硬件要求

最小需求

CPU主频P2200Mhz;

硬盘10GB;

显存8MB;

最好有光驱;

22:07:57 4

AnEmbeddedLinuxTech.Providerin

软件要求

最小需求

Linux2.4内核;

Linux套件;

Nfs,tftp,ftp,vi……;

22:07:57 5

AnEmbeddedLinuxTech.Providerin

软硬件需求

建议配置

CPU主频P3-1G以上;

硬盘40G以上;

16M以上独立显存;

CDROM光驱;

Redhatlinux9.0

Linux2.4内核以上;

Nfs,tftp,ftp,vi……;

22:07:57 6

AnEmbeddedLinuxTech.Providerin

典型配置

硬件1.CPUP4-2.4Ghz;

硬盘80GB;

128MB独立显存;

DVD光驱;

软件

windowxp+redhatlinux9.0;2.vmware5.0;

3.tftpd,superterminal,ethernet,utraledit;

22:07:57 7

AnEmbeddedLinuxTech.Providerin

操作系统安装

Windowsxp(略);

redhatlinux9.0;

双系统整合;

22:07:57 8

AnEmbeddedLinuxTech.Providerin

Redhatlinux9.0系统安装

前提条件,windowsxp下已经安装VMware5.0(三层概念)

22:07:57 9

AnEmbeddedLinuxTech.Providerin

Redhatlinux9.0系统安装

虚拟机的使用,可以新建也可以打开已存在系统平台;

22:07:57 10

AnEmbeddedLinuxTech.Providerin

Redhatlinux9.0系统安装

自定义虚拟系统配置;

22:07:57 11

AnEmbeddedLinuxTech.Providerin

Redhatlinux9.0系统安装

指定虚拟机格式;

22:07:57 12

AnEmbeddedLinuxTech.Providerin

Redhatlinux9.0系统安装

选择客户机系统类型;

22:07:57 13

AnEmbeddedLinuxTech.Providerin

Redhatlinux9.0系统安装

6.设置虚拟机系统名称及

路径;

22:07:57 14

AnEmbeddedLinuxTech.Providerin

Redhatlinux9.0系统安装

分配目标虚拟系统可以使用的内存容量;(共享的)

22:07:57 15

AnEmbeddedLinuxTech.Providerin

Redhatlinux9.0系统安装

设置虚拟系统的网络类型;

22:07:57 16

AnEmbeddedLinuxTech.Providerin

Redhatlinux9.0系统安装

选择适配器总线类型;

22:07:57 17

AnEmbeddedLinuxTech.Providerin

Redhatlinux9.0系统安装

选择目标驱动器类型;

22:07:57 18

AnEmbeddedLinuxTech.Providerin

Redhatlinux9.0系统安装

选择虚拟系统磁盘接口类型;

22:07:57 19

AnEmbeddedLinuxTech.Providerin

Redhatlinux9.0系统安装

12.设置目标磁盘

容量;注意文件系统对大文件的支持;

22:07:57 20

AnEmbeddedLinuxTech.Providerin

Redhatlinux9.0系统安装

13.指定虚拟磁盘文件的

路径;

22:07:57 21

AnEmbeddedLinuxTech.Providerin

Redhatlinux9.0系统安装

启动目标虚拟机系统;

22:07:57 22

AnEmbeddedLinuxTech.Providerin

Redhatlinux9.0系统安装

设置为光盘驱动;

22:07:57 23

AnEmbeddedLinuxTech.Providerin

Redhatlinux9.0系统安装

16.跳过光盘

检测;

22:07:57 24

AnEmbeddedLinuxTech.Providerin

Redhatlinux9.0系统安装

进入linux系统安装欢迎界面;

22:07:57 25

AnEmbeddedLinuxTech.Providerin

Redhatlinux9.0系统安装

选择安装过程中的使用语言种类;

22:07:57 26

AnEmbeddedLinuxTech.Providerin

Redhatlinux9.0系统安装

选择目标系统键盘匹配类型;

22:07:57 27

AnEmbeddedLinuxTech.Providerin

Redhatlinux9.0系统安装

选择鼠标匹配接口;

22:07:57 28

AnEmbeddedLinuxTech.Providerin

Redhatlinux9.0系统安装

选择目标系统安装类型;

22:07:57 29

AnEmbeddedLinuxTech.Providerin

Redhatlinux9.0系统安装

选择目标系统分区方式;

22:07:57 30

AnEmbeddedLinuxTech.Providerin

Redhatlinux9.0系统安装

由于虚拟平台的兼容性,可能会出现警告提示;

22:07:57 31

AnEmbeddedLinuxTech.Providerin

Redhatlinux9.0系统安装

目标系统安装于虚拟分区;

22:07:57 32

AnEmbeddedLinuxTech.Providerin

Redhatlinux9.0系统安装

新建交换分区swap;无需挂载点;

22:07:57 33

AnEmbeddedLinuxTech.Providerin

Redhatlinux9.0系统安装

设置交换分区大小,具体根据目标系统可用内存而定;

22:07:57 34

AnEmbeddedLinuxTech.Providerin

Redhatlinux9.0系统安装

新建主分区,根分区大小取决于已划分的目标空间;

22:07:57 35

AnEmbeddedLinuxTech.Providerin

Redhatlinux9.0系统安装

分区结果状态;省去了boot分区;

22:07:57 36

AnEmbeddedLinuxTech.Providerin

Redhatlinux9.0系统安装

29.设置引导辅助工具及系统

22:07:57 37

AnEmbeddedLinuxTech.Providerin

Redhatlinux9.0系统安装

30.编辑网络配置,设置主机名;

22:07:57 38

AnEmbeddedLinuxTech.Providerin

Redhatlinux9.0系统安装

31.设置网络

22:07:57 39

AnEmbeddedLinuxTech.Providerin

Redhatlinux9.0系统安装

选择系统语言支持;

22:07:57 40

AnEmbeddedLinuxTech.Providerin

Redhatlinux9.0系统安装

系统时钟设置;

22:07:57 41

AnEmbeddedLinuxTech.Providerin

Redhatlinux9.0系统安装

设置超级管理员口令;

22:07:57 42

AnEmbeddedLinuxTech.Providerin

Redhatlinux9.0系统安装

设置口令安全码;

22:07:57 43

AnEmbeddedLinuxTech.Providerin

Redhatlinux9.0系统安装

自定义虚拟系统组件;

22:07:57 44

AnEmbeddedLinuxTech.Providerin

Redhatlinux9.0系统安装

完全安装;

22:07:57 45

AnEmbeddedLinuxTech.Providerin

Redhatlinux9.0系统安装

最小化安装;

22:07:57 46

AnEmbeddedLinuxTech.Providerin

Redhatlinux9.0系统安装

虚拟系统设置,已搜集足够信息,准备引导安装;

22:07:57 47

AnEmbeddedLinuxTech.Providerin

Redhatlinux9.0系统安装

按先前设置要求,格式化虚拟文件系统;

22:07:57 48

AnEmbeddedLinuxTech.Providerin

Redhatlinux9.0系统安装

系统安装进度;

22:07:57 49

AnEmbeddedLinuxTech.Providerin

双系统接口配置

vmwaretools安装配置;

控制终端配置;

,超级终端;

服务系统;

主要由pc机提供;

开发系统;

待开发的目标系统,也可以提供部分调测服务;

22:07:57 50

AnEmbeddedLinuxTech.Providerin

双系统接口配置

设置光驱连接目标;

22:07:57 51

AnEmbeddedLinuxTech.Providerin

双系统接口配置

定位光驱引导映象;

22:07:57 52

AnEmbeddedLinuxTech.Providerin

双系统接口配置

设置window与linux的共享路径;

22:07:57 53

AnEmbeddedLinuxTech.Providerin

Vmwaretools配置

安装Vmwaretoolsrpm包;

22:07:57 54

AnEmbeddedLinuxTech.Providerin

Vmwaretools配置

启动配置工具,vmware-config-tools.pl;

22:07:57 55

AnEmbeddedLinuxTech.Providerin

Vmwaretools配置

按提示设置虚拟机配置参数;(例如分辨率等)

22:07:57 56

AnEmbeddedLinuxTech.Providerin

Vmwaretools配置

在linux下共享的windows文件;

22:07:57 57

AnEmbeddedLinuxTech.Providerin

Vmwaretools配置

在windows下共享的linux文件;

22:07:57 58

AnEmbeddedLinuxTech.Providerin

终端配置

下的 终端;

22:07:57 59

AnEmbeddedLinuxTech.Providerin

终端配置

的串口设置;

22:07:57 60

AnEmbeddedLinuxTech.Providerin

控制终端配置

串口的详细参数设置,bps,swfc,hwfc;

22:07:57 61

AnEmbeddedLinuxTech.Providerin

控制终端配置

保存为默认终端设置,*.dfl;

22:07:57 62

AnEmbeddedLinuxTech.Providerin

控制终端配置

确认minirc的设置;

22:07:57 63

AnEmbeddedLinuxTech.Providerin

控制终端配置

对比minirc.dfl的内容是否为预设要求;

22:07:57 64

AnEmbeddedLinuxTech.Providerin

超级终端配置

从开始,附件,通讯,启动超级终端;

22:07:57 65

AnEmbeddedLinuxTech.Providerin

超级终端配置

设置连接时要用的设备;

22:07:57 66

AnEmbeddedLinuxTech.Providerin

超级终端配置

设置详细的串口参数;

22:07:57 67

AnEmbeddedLinuxTech.Providerin

超级终端配置

启动超级终端,并检测配置结果;

22:07:57 68

AnEmbeddedLinuxTech.Providerin

服务系统配置

开发环境需要具备的常规服务:nfs,

22:07:57 69

AnEmbeddedLinuxTech.Providerin

服务系统配置

2.选择系统服务项

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论